Got back from the BEER (Backwater Environmental Escape Rendevous) in Florda this week. 3 small boats were there: a M-15, a Potter 15, & a 20' cat boat; boats like 26' MacGregors and Morgons predominated. Half the trip was a beam reach with northerly land breezes in the early AM and southwesterly sea breezes buyilding around noon. Only down side was the long road trip. Might have to try the Savannah area instead next year. It's closer to NC. Mike, Fionnula, M-15
